Subject: Heads-up — dispatch heuristic ownership change

Hi plugin folks,

Quick note: the driver-assignment heuristic in RouteHopper is moving to a new maintainer. If your plugin overrides scoring weights, expect a review of those hooks next sprint. Nothing breaks today, but please re-read the scoring contract docs. Send questions about the transition to the new owner, listed below.

signatory, yahog-badug: Quenix Ulaael

## Changed defaults

Heads up: the Ledgerline tax-rate lookup cache now defaults to a 15-minute TTL instead of 24 hours. Turns out rates in the Veldt County sandbox were going stale mid-demo, which was embarrassing. Eviction is now LRU rather than FIFO, and the cache warms on boot. If you're reviewing, check that nothing hardcodes the old TTL. The new defaults land as follows.

deployment values, bajop-taweg:
holwyn:
  log_level: debug
  metrics_host: metrics.holwyn.zemvarsys.internal
  pool_size: 32

Subject: FY Training Budget — Executive Sign-off Needed

Team,

Proposed training budget for next year: 4.2% of payroll, up from 3.6%. Drivers: Veltrix platform certifications, compliance refreshers, and the Harlowe leadership track. Finance has modeled the spend against Q2 cash projections; no covenant impact. Breakdown by department attached. Decision needed by Friday so procurement can lock vendor rates before the Keldane renewal window closes.

One item couldn't go in the attachment and appears below.

— Marit

board note of yagug-taweg: Only 34 of the 546 pilot accounts renewed Norael, so a churn review is set for April 24. Zorvanox Freight is in early talks to buy Oliwynox Works for about $200.7 million.

## SQL Linting at Quillbarn

Hey — before you approve any PR touching `.sql` files, make sure squeegee-lint passed in CI. We enforce uppercase keywords, no `SELECT *` outside scratch schemas, and explicit `JOIN` conditions (the Oxmere incident taught us that one). Migrations also need a rollback stanza or the linter fails the build. Don't hand-wave exceptions; add a lint-ignore comment with a reason instead. The complete rule list, with examples, is kept on the page below.

operations page: https://confluence.lumicsys.internal/projects/display/projects/display